LUCIANO INTERVIEW: The Messenger’s Calling: Luciano on Preserving the Roots, Healing Energies, and Carrying the Prophetic Torch

For over three decades, Jephter McClymont—known to the world as Luciano—has served as a foundational pillar of conscious Roots Reggae. Affectionately dubbed “The Messenger,” his soaring vocal range, spiritual conviction, and uplifting lyricism have provided a steady beacon of hope across shifting musical landscapes. From seminal, legacy-defining albums like Where There Is Life and The Messenger to his notoriously physical, acrobatic live performances, Luciano’s devotion to his craft remains anchored in something far deeper than temporary industry hype.

As he prepares to touch down in the UK alongside Capleton for a series of historic co-headline dates, the elder statesman breaks down the personal rituals keeping him grounded on the road. In this conversation, he reflects on how his parents unwittingly shaped his musical destiny, the spiritual synergy of combining “the Fireman and the Prayerman” on stage, and why the global reach of Rastafari culture proves that authentic Roots music is still very much alive, well, and kicking.

You are affectionately known as ‘The Messenger’ for your conscious, uplifting Roots Reggae. In a culture where trends shift rapidly, how do you protect that spiritual core and keep your message so consistent?

I stay grounded by continuing to live a normal life, staying focused and remembering my purpose. I love what I do and I make sure to preserve the simple things that bring me joy—listening to good music, eating good food and living a good life.

These are the basic principles I follow to stay grounded. In the mornings, I make sure I get some fresh air and watch the sunrise. I spend time in Mother Nature, feel the sun against my skin and take a moment to reconnect with myself. These simple things help me stay present, grounded and connected to what truly matters.

Your music has always been a beacon of hope and positivity. When the world feels particularly chaotic, what personal practices or spiritual habits help you stay grounded before stepping on stage?

I do a lot of deep-breathing exercises. I find that’s one good way to centre your energy, especially before going on stage. Sometimes fans come over wanting to take pictures and of course you’re always happy to do that, but it’s also important to have a quiet moment to yourself.

I always tell my manager to ask security to give us a few minutes before the show to really focus — go over the songs, speak with the musicians and just get into the right headspace. I also like to take a little time to meditate. Those few quiet moments can really help you centre yourself and prepare for the performance.

Looking back at iconic albums like ‘Where There Is Life’ and ‘The Messenger’, how has your approach to songwriting evolved, and what continues to inspire your creative process today?

‘Where There Is Life’ and ‘The Messenger’ are two landmark albums that speak very clearly about the purpose of my existence. Anywhere there is life, there is the Almighty and there is consciousness. So, if there is someone out there who can receive some form of message through the music we create, then we’re going to send that message.

And the messenger has a purpose. I never lose focus on who I am or where I come from. My father was a carpenter and he built my first guitar. From that moment, I developed a deep love for the instrument. I practised, practised, practised. For some reason, I deeply believed that my father was carving my destiny without even knowing it.

Sometimes, our parents help prepare the path to our destiny without realising it. I’m so happy that I’ve been able to fulfil some of the dreams my parents had. My father was a musician, but he never made it to the main stage. My mother was also a great singer, but she never made it to stardom. So, in a way, I put both of their dreams together, and I hit the road, Jack!

When it comes to creating music, sometimes I’ll record ideas and lyrics on my phone, or sit with my guitar and work out melodies. Then it just grows from there. That’s how the music comes to life.
